How Miami’s December Seas Reach This Unusual Temperature
The "rock to 78°F" reading stems from rapid warming of Miami’s coastal waters driven by a confluence of warmer Gulf Stream currents, reduced coastal upwelling, and long-term oceanic trends. Unlike inland temperature shifts, sea surface warming in December defies seasonal norms due to persistent tropical heat retention. Scientists track these changes using buoys, satellite data, and real-time ocean sensors, linking short-term spikes to broader atmospheric trends. The result is a subtle but measurable jump in marine heat that coastal authorities now monitor with increasing urgency.
